- ベストアンサー
ダイアログ表示時にチェックボックスにチェックされている状態にするには?
ダイアログ内にチェックボックスを作成して、 そのダイアログを呼出した時に、 チェックボックスがチェックされている状態にするには、 どのようにしたら良いのでしょうか? (リソースで出来る事と出来ない事の区別がまだついてません)
- みんなの回答 (1)
- 専門家の回答
質問者が選んだベストアンサー
こんにちは。itohhといいます。 開発環境が解らないのですが... VC++6.0のMFCを使用してプログラミングを行っていると思ってアドバイスします。 チェックボックスにメンバ変数をCButtonクラスで割り当ててください。 割り当てたメンバ変数名を仮にm_Checkとします。 以下の文を適当な関数に入れてください。 ダイアログを表示するときから、ONにしたいのならば、OnInitDialogイベントに入れればいいでしょう。 チェックボックスをONにする場合。 m_Check.SetCheck(1); チェックボックスをOFFにする場合。 m_Check.SetCheck(0); 詳しいことはMSDNライブラリの「CButtonクラス」を参照してください。
お礼
ありがとうございました。 これで少し進めることが出来ました。